  "claims": [
    {
      "object": "brane decoupling",
      "required_declaration": "charges, energy scaling, and asymptotics",
      "diagnostic": "open/closed and near-horizon limit",
      "licensed_conclusion": "a separated interacting sector",
      "unsupported_promotion": "a complete dictionary at finite cutoff"
    },
    {
      "object": "lower-dimensional truncation",
      "required_declaration": "retained fields and compact geometry",
      "diagnostic": "uplift every lower-dimensional solution",
      "licensed_conclusion": "a consistent subsector",
      "unsupported_promotion": "the complete compactified theory"
    },
    {
      "object": "supergravity regime",
      "required_declaration": "curvature, string scale, and string coupling",
      "diagnostic": "alpha-prime and loop estimates",
      "licensed_conclusion": "controlled low-energy gravity",
      "unsupported_promotion": "a nonperturbative definition"
    }
  ],
  "takeaway": "Top-down control requires separate checks of decoupling, flux quantization, Kaluza-Klein scales, truncation, string corrections, and loops."
